    A user with Editor rather than Admin privileges needed to create and edit a table. After making sure that Editors had those privileges (using User Role Editor plugin) he was not able to actually see a table he added nor edit it. However, once I moved where TablePress was located–I moved it to the Pages section–it worked fine, although the various options (all tables, add, import, etc.) were only in tabs at the top rather than in the Dashboard. Problem fixed for us, but you may want to know about it.

    This had never happened before. Site had been updated to the latest TablePress 1.1.2 and latest WordPress 5.5.
